nolle prosequi


(sometimes shortened into nol. pros.??)
a technical term of english law, the meaning of which varies as it is used with reference to civil or criminal cases.the object of it is to generally obtain a stay of proceedings against an accompliance in order to procure his evidence(?).this object is, however, more usually effected by the prosecution offering no evidence and the judge directing an acquittal(?).
